Team 14, LuminaTech, recently completed our SLDR presentation for the UF IPPD program, marking a major milestone in the development of L.A.A.R.K — an AI-Enabled Lighting Asset Management Platform designed to modernize facility operations.

Our team showcased how L.A.A.R.K integrates interactive floor-plan visualization, predictive maintenance powered by machine learning, and unified asset tracking to help organizations move from reactive repairs to proactive, data-driven decision-making. This combination of smart analytics and intuitive UI design aims to reduce maintenance costs, improve reliability, and simplify large-scale lighting management.

The feedback we received from faculty, coaches, and staff emphasized both the strength of our technical foundation and key areas to refine. Reviewers highlighted our clean UI prototype, clear problem framing, and strong understanding of predictive modeling. At the same time, they encouraged us to clarify our end-to-end data pipeline, strengthen our competitive differentiation, and improve speaker transitions for future presentations. We’ve already developed a concrete action plan—from adding a more detailed data flow diagram to rehearsing as a team and preparing fallback datasets to mitigate sponsor-data delays.

With this input, LuminaTech is entering Spring 2026 with renewed direction and momentum. Over the next semester, we will integrate real lighting-system API data, finalize our predictive model with automatic recalibration, enhance our web interface, and perform full system-level testing.
